1. Software Development and Coding Fundamentals
Software development is one of the most popular IT skills in London. As a beginner, you don’t need to master complex programming immediately. Learning the basics of coding with languages like Python, JavaScript, or HTML and CSS is enough to get started.
Coding teaches you how software and websites are built. Many beginners start by creating simple websites, apps, or automation scripts. London companies need junior developers to help senior teams build and maintain digital products.
Why it’s great for beginners:
There are countless free and paid learning resources, and beginner roles such as junior developer and software tester are widely available.

3. Cybersecurity and IT Support
Cybersecurity and IT support are perfect for beginners who enjoy problem-solving and protecting systems. IT support focuses on helping users fix technical issues, while cybersecurity deals with securing systems against attacks.
Beginners often start with basic networking, system administration, and security fundamentals. With cyber threats increasing in London, demand for entry-level security professionals is growing rapidly.
Why it’s great for beginners:
Many people enter tech through IT support and later specialize in cybersecurity, making it a strong long-term career path.

5. Cloud Computing and IT Infrastructure Basics
Cloud computing involves managing online servers and services using platforms like AWS, Microsoft Azure, or Google Cloud. Beginners often start with cloud fundamentals, understanding how data is stored and accessed online.
Many London companies are moving their systems to the cloud, creating demand for cloud support associates and junior cloud engineers.
Why it’s great for beginners:
Cloud skills are future-proof and often come with well-structured beginner certifications.

Entry-level IT salaries in London are competitive. Most beginner roles pay £25,000 to £40,000 per year, depending on the skill, company, and certifications. With experience, salaries increase rapidly.
Choose a skill that matches your interests. If you enjoy logic and problem-solving, coding or cybersecurity may suit you. If you prefer creativity and communication, digital marketing is a strong option. Always consider job demand and future growth.
